Hornsey to Aberdare by train

A train trip from Hornsey to Aberdare takes about 4hrs 45 mins on average, covering roughly 143 miles (230 kilometres). With around 28 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£27.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hornsey to Aberdare start from as little as £27.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hornsey to Aberdare start from £102.50 one way, or £103.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hornsey to Aberdare are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Station Facilities and Services

Hornsey station provides several essential facilities to make your journey as comfortable as possible. The station is equipped with a ticket office, open from 7:00 to 13:25 on weekdays, and ticket machines to purchase or collect your tickets, including those bought online. Accessibility is a priority, as all Great Northern ticket mach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although the station's layout presents some limitations, with no step-free access, wheelchair providers are on hand to assist you.

While Hornsey station lacks some conveniences such as toilets and refreshment facilities, it compensates with excellent customer service. There are help points, CCTV for safety, and staff ready to assist from the bridge outside the ticket office if you need any help during your visit. For comprehensive travel support including assisted travel options, their knowledgeable staff is always ready to help on-demand or through pre-booking assistance.

Aberdare Station Facilities

Aberdare Station has been designed to cater to a wide array of passenger needs. The station’s facilities include a ticket office that is open Monday through Friday from 06:25 to 14:40 and on Saturdays from 07:40 to 15:55. For added convenience, ticket machines are available that accept major debit and credit cards, although they do not take cash. These machines are accessible, located both near the ticket office and by the car park.

Passenger assistance is a priority at Aberdare, with help available from staff at the ticket office and customer help points to ensure travelers have all the information they need. Departure and arrival screens keep passengers informed, though there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ities. Additionally, the station provides step-free access, which is immensely helpful for passengers with reduced mobility, although wheelchair availability is not present.

Parking is hassle-free, with a free car park operated by Rhondda Cynon Taf County Borough Council, offering 41 spaces, including 7 designated accessible spaces. The car park is open 24 hours and secured with CCTV surveillance to ensure safety.

Bike enthusiasts aren’t left out either, with 17 Sheffield stands providing sheltered bicycle parking for up to 34 bikes. Plus, CCTV coverage ensures the security of stored bicycles.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Aberdare station is not just about train rides; it is well-connected with local transport services. The rail replacement service is conveniently situated near Sobell Leisure Centre, providing seamless transitions when regular train services are not in operation. Additionally, travelers can enhance their journey by purchasing a ‘PlusBus’ ticket, which offers unlimited bus travel around Aberdare at a discounted price.
